Fond Du Lac
Fond Du Lac is a gravity dam located in St. Louis County, Minnesota, built in 1924. It carries a High hazard potential classification and has a satisfactory condition assessment.
About Fond Du Lac
The primary purpose of Fond Du Lac is hydroelectric. The dam generates hydroelectric power by channeling water through turbines, converting the energy of flowing water into electricity. The dam is owned by Allete, Inc. (private). It impounds the St Louis River near Duluth.
The dam stands 80 feet tall and stretches 1,475 feet across, creates a reservoir covering 160 acres, has a maximum storage capacity of 2,675 acre-feet, and collects water from a drainage area of 3,600 square miles. Completed in 1924, the structure is over a century old.
This dam carries a high hazard potential classification, which means that a failure or uncontrolled release of water would likely cause loss of human life. This classification reflects the consequences of failure, not the likelihood — it indicates that people live or work in the area downstream. Its condition is rated satisfactory, indicating no existing or potential dam safety deficiencies are recognized. An emergency action plan is in place for this dam. The most recent inspection on record was 09/21/2022.
At 80 feet, this dam is taller than 97% of all dams in the United States.
